受油包线范围的确定对硬式空中加油的成功对接、安全加油具有重要意义.本文提出了一种不同干扰等级下受油机飞行边界数值认定方法.首先,通过解算KC-135加油机的硬管包线给出受油机的加油可行范围.其次,在分析受油机纵向及横侧向运动模型的基础上,设计受油机多模态双闭环控制系统,使受油机速度、姿态角、位置等状态量能够稳定保持.最后,通过对受油机各模态的数字仿真分析,探析不同干扰等级下的受油机飞行边界范围,并规定受油机飞行安全品质等级.结果表明,受油机在Ⅳ级干扰的环境下不再适合空中加油任务,这对空中加油试飞验证具有很强的指导意义.

对3mm厚激光选区熔化成形(SLM)TC4钛合金对接接头进行了激光焊接工艺试验,研究了80J/mm和100J/mm两种能量输入对接头焊缝成形、微观组织及接头力学性能的影响.结果表明,在两种不同焊接能量输入条件下,激光焊接SLM成形TC4钛合金获得良好的焊缝成形,焊缝区的平均显微硬度分别为388.7HV及403.3HV,高于SLM成形TC4钛合金母材(370.6HV),接头的抗拉强度分别为1027MPa及1018MPa,略低于母材(1201MPa).

为精确规划激光跟踪仪的测量站位,提高飞机装配效率,本文提出基于虚拟力场的激光跟踪仪可测性量化判定方法.首先,根据测量中的距离约束、垂直测量角约束和障碍物可视性约束,构建激光跟踪仪可测性约束表达式.然后,引入虚拟力场,改进虚拟斥力公式,并定义阈值公式,构建障碍物可视性判定模型.最后,构建可测性矩阵,以实现激光跟踪仪的可测性量化判定.试验结果表明,与势能场法对比,基于虚拟力场的激光跟踪仪可测性量化判定方法具有较强的可行性和较高的准确率.
